Finished a post about the pattern I've been iterating on to build lean Open Data Portals. 🌐 The key ideas: - Modern open source tools and formats (DuckDB, Dagster, dbt, Parquet) - Version controlled declarative transformations - Build and Serve phases https://davidgasquez.com/modern-open-data-portals/

What are some underrated and simple statistical techniques that can help folks graps "data" better? These two have been helpful in my experience: - Time Lagged Conversions to show conversion rates. - Process Behaviour Charts to understand variation.

Pushed a couple of new IPFS related features to the Filecoin Data Portal! ✨ - Latest datasets are now accesible via IPNS! No need to fetch the latest CID anymore - Website is now deployed to IPFS via fleek.xyz - Added "Request Data" button to the navbar https://filecoin-data-portal.on-fleek.app/
